WTAJ is on the campaign trail, keeping track of local races and the presidential race.  Our travels have taken us all over the state, including one interesting house in Youngstown, Westmoreland County. 
 
“I’m really excited to have him as an option in this election,” said Leslie Rossi, owner of the “Trump House. “I think he’s really great and will put America first.”
 
Rossi is doing her part to help “Make America Great Again” in sort of an unconventional kind of way. 
 
“I’m maybe seeing as many as a thousand a day on a weekend and 350 to 650 during the week,” she said. “So a lot of support just pouring into this small town for Mr. Trump.”
 
Rossi painted the house along Rt. 928 to look like an American flag back in April to bring awareness to the election before the primaries.  The big trump in her yard showed up in August. 
 
“I drew it on notebook paper and it took three days to do the front three faces of the house,” she said. “We started out small like that so we could get it done quickly for the primary.”
 
Rossi has gotten some negative feedback, but she said most of the people stopping by think it’s great. 
 
“It’s been extremely positive,” she said. “I mean people are driving five and six hours just to come and spend a day here.”
 
Some come as far as Europe, and nobody leaves empty-handed. 
 
“They can get a shirt. They can get a hat. A lot of them say “Trump: Make America Great Again”.”
 
It has been more than just a spectacle.  The house has inspired people to register to vote and talk about some of the more serious issues in this election.  Rossi herself said she has never been so invested in a political race. 
 
“I guess I feel well rounded now because I understand a lot of situations that are affecting this election and why it’s so important and so passionate to people,” she explained. “They’re really worried about their rights. They’re worried about their jobs. They’re worried about healthcare. They’re worried about their kids in school. They’re really worried about the future.”
 
If you stop by the “Trump House” you can take one free item of each kind, hats, shirts, yard signs, buttons, pens, and bumper stickers included.
